The Letter Acknowledging Receipt of Documents in Virginia is a formal communication sent to confirm the receipt of specified documents, such as receipts or correspondence. This letter is useful for attorneys, partners, owners, associates, paralegals, and legal assistants who need to maintain clear and documented communication with clients or other parties. It is vital for ensuring that both the sender and the recipient have a mutual understanding of document exchanges. Key features of the letter include a structured format with a return address, date, receiver's details, and the main body that expresses gratitude for the documents received. When filling out the form, users should adapt the letter to fit specific circumstances and ensure that all necessary information is included, such as the date of the received documents. This letter can be utilized in various situations, including confirming the receipt of financial transactions, legal documents, or any official correspondence. Users should aim for clarity and a professional tone, focusing on acknowledgment and appreciation in the content.

Your acknowledgment receipt should contain the names of the issuing party and the person receiving the document. A description, with the name of each document being issued, date of the issue and the purpose of the document should be clear. Make a duplicate.

To make a notarized letter, begin with your contact details, create a clear message explaining the purpose of the letter. Include any legal language if necessary. Conclude with a formal closing and leave space for your signature. And that's how you write a statement that needs to be notarized.

One of the most common mistakes that notaries make is not printing or signing their name exactly as it appears on their notary commission.
